The IBM Sustainability Accelerator is now accepting proposals for technology-driven projects advancing resilient cities.

In support of the United Nations Sustainable Development Goal 11 to make cities inclusive, safe, resilient, and sustainable, this year’s cohort will aim to find ways to foster urban resiliency in the long-term.

Nonprofit and governmental organizations are encouraged to submit a proposal for tech-driven projects that would benefit from:

Hybrid cloud and AI solutions
Sustainability software
Data science-enabled insights
Expert consulting and design services
The IBM Sustainability Accelerator supports communities vulnerable to environmental challenges by taking on a new sustainability topic and cohort of organizations each year.

  • Global scale, local impact
  • Two-year program duration
  • No cost for participants
  • Focus on populations at risk

The IBM Sustainability Accelerator has had fifteen engagements, each with a different non-profit or government organization, divided into 3 cohorts: sustainable agriculture, clean energy, and water management.

How to apply

IBM is accepting proposals for the next IBM Sustainability Accelerator cohort now through April 30, 2024. Projects will be selected then announced at the end of 2024. The IBM Sustainability Accelerator will support each selected organization for up to two years.

Proposals must be submitted via the IBM Proposal Submission Portal and are welcome from nonprofit and government organizations globally.

IBM

IBM believes that science, technology, and innovation can help tackle environmental issues while helping communities to address societal needs.

According to the World Bank, climate-related disasters and natural hazards push 26 million people into poverty each year, putting these populations in need of technical, financial, and institutional resources that enable communities to respond to climate change, support climate adaptation and build resiliency.

By uniting experts and technology, IBM wanted to find a way to scale and speed up solutions, such as for climate change mitigation, that support underrepresented communities most vulnerable to environmental threats through the lens of environmental justice.
